Trump Administration Renews Supreme Court Appeal on Mail Ballot Rule Ahead of Midterms
The Trump administration has once again petitioned the Supreme Court to immediately implement the U.S. Postal Service's (USPS) mail ballot plan, a move underscoring the president's efforts to restrict mail voting before the upcoming midterm elections. This renewed appeal follows a federal judge's preliminary injunction that indefinitely blocked the USPS plan, which mandates states to provide voter lists and utilize specific barcodes on ballot envelopes. The Supreme Court was already reviewing an earlier emergency appeal from the USPS regarding this matter.
